Jens Vagelpohl writes:
 > So my own opinion is that I don't like the persistence magic for  
 > setting properties. IMHO the methods on the properties plugins should  
 > be called explicitly instead of automatically whenever anyone touches  
 > one of these mutable property sheets.
 > This is just one opinion, I hope others will chime in as well.

 Just because I feel asked for my opinion:

 Usually I am not fond of magic either, but from an user point of
view ("user" = someone who might write ZODB Python scripts using PAS or
the like) I am used to have all changes to objects saved magically, so
why not user properties?

 But that is just an user point of view, I would not count too much on
my own opinion myself here. 

my 2 cents,

